President-elect Donald Trump and Russian leader Vladimir Putin have vowed to tackle ISIS together after holding breakthrough talks on the telephone.

Less than a week after the billionaire’s election, the Kremlin said Putin called Trump yesterday to begin negotiations over how best to tackle to terrorism.

The Russian is reported to have said he ready for dialogue with the US “on the basis of mutual respect, non-intervention into each other’s internal affairs”.

According to the news agency Kremlin, Putin and Trump have agreed to “work to channel bilateral relationships into constructive cooperation, to combine efforts to tackle international terrorism and extremism, and to continue contact by telephone and to work towards meeting in person”.

Russia, Iran plan $10bn arms supply to Tehran

The order book, discussed today, [reflects] the needs of Tehran and amounts to some $10 billion,” the head of the defense and security committee of the Russian upper house of parliament, Viktor Ozerov, told reporters on Monday during a parliamentary visit to Iran, as cited by TASS news agency.

He said the arms in question include T-90 tanks, artillery systems, and various aircraft. He added that the sides did not discuss a one-time delivery – rather a number of deliveries over years.

Ozerov also noted that until 2020, deliveries can only be made with the consent of the UN Security Council. The arms in question fall under a UN moratorium on Iran obtaining weapons, in force through October 2020. This means that if Tehran and another country agree on the supply of such products, either Tehran or the other country must seek permission for it at the UN Security Council. Ozerov noted that formally sanctions against Iran had been lifted, which made it possible for Russia to allow the delivery of S-300 air defense missile systems to the country in October.
